Well i guess its time for me to make a new grow journal since my last one has been over with for a while now. Well lets start with the basics.

Q:What strain is it?
A:I am growing my original hybrid from last grow, calling it F1.
Also i am growing Seedman seeds Norther lights, Afghan #1 and skunk haze.

Q:If in Veg... For how long?
A:I am keeping one plant from each type in veg till i can clone it and bring it into the flower room.

Q:If in Flower stage... For how long?
A:I have two F1 in 8th week of flowering and one in 6th week. All the other plants are 14days or younger.

Q:Indoor or outdoor?
A:Indoor.

Q:Soil or Hydro?
A:I am using 2" rockwool cubes for vegging till 10" tall then i am planting them into Pro mix 4 with Rainbow Mix granules with Mycrorrhizae. I am using 5 gallon grow bags for flowering.

Q:Size of light?
A:Currently i am using 2 400W PHS lights for Bloom and one 400W MH for vegging.

Q:Temp of Room?
A:73F

Q:RH of Room?
A:30-35%

Q:Any Pests ?
A:I did have some small flies that i think got into my pro mix when it was out on the deck but they are all gone now.

Q:How often are you watering?
A:I am watering when they need it usually every 3 days.

Q:Type and strength of ferts used?
A:I am using canna series when they are in rockwool @ 600ppm and then i am using the Rainbow mix granuals for the pro mix @ 2tbs per gal. Also i am using rasberry concentrate @ 2cc per gallon for Bloom to add a fruity flavor.

Yes ganjaballZ, SanibelGreen is exactly right. PandaFilm is 10mill thick poly, Black on one side and White on the other. It comes in roles of 10' by 25' or longer. and its relatively cheap.

My Girls are pregnant with seeds. My pollination worked. I pollinated a few buds on each plant with my Afghan pollen from my two large males. I pollinated them about two weeks ago as soon as the pollen started to fall. I used a long wooden Q-tip covered in pollen with all the ventilation turned off. Then waited 24 hours before i sprayed then all with water to kill the pollen that might be blown around by the fan. I'm not hoping for hundreds of seeds, I'm not trying to be a breeder just a few seeds per plant with a little more Afghan traits and more of a head high is all I'm asking.
